...MID-SOUTH TO THE MID-ATLANTIC...
DISORGANIZED BANDS OF LARGELY ELEVATED TSTMS WILL BE ONGOING ALONG/N
OF A SEWD MOVING CDFNT/CONVECTIVE-INDUCED OUTFLOWS OVER A BROAD ZONE
FROM THE MID-ATLC REGION SWWD TO THE MID-SOUTH AT 12Z FRIDAY. MOIST
BOUNDARY LAYER WILL CONTINUE TO BE TRANSPORTED EWD S OF THE
AFOREMENTIONED BOUNDARIES THROUGH FRIDAY. COMBINED WITH AMPLE
HEATING...SUFFICIENT INSTABILITY SHOULD EXIST FOR NEW TSTMS TO
FORM/INTENSIFY ALONG SRN FRINGES OF MORNING CONVECTION. MORE
ORGANIZED STORMS WILL LIKELY FAVOR KY NEWD INTO THE MID-ATLC REGION
AHEAD OF WEAK HEIGHT FALLS ASSOCD WITH THE GRTLKS TROUGH.
BUT...OTHER STORMS WILL BE POSSIBLE AMIDST COMPARATIVELY STRONGER
INSTABILITY FARTHER W ACROSS THE MID-SOUTH/TN VLY TOO.

THE ENTIRE REGION WILL RESIDE ALONG SRN PERIPHERY OF 40-45 KTS OF
WSW MID-LVL FLOW RESULTING IN MARGINALLY SUPPORTIVE KINEMATIC
PROFILES TO SUPPORT BRIEF SUPERCELLS. BUT...MORE THAN
LIKELY...WSW-ENE ORIENTED BANDS OF STORMS WITH EMBEDDED BOWS WILL
GIVE DMGG WIND GUSTS/HAIL. A DECREASE IN SVR THREAT IS EXPECTED
DURING THE EVENING.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

THE SAFEST PLACE TO BE DURING A TORNADO IS IN A BASEMENT. GET UNDER A
WORKBENCH OR OTHER PIECE OF STURDY FURNITURE. IF NO BASEMENT IS
AVAILABLE...SEEK SHELTER ON THE LOWEST FLOOR OF THE BUILDING IN AN
INTERIOR HALLWAY OR ROOM SUCH AS A CLOSET. USE BLANKETS OR PILLOWS TO
COVER YOUR BODY AND ALWAYS STAY AWAY FROM WINDOWS.

IF IN MOBILE HOMES OR VEHICLES...EVACUATE THEM AND GET INSIDE A
SUBSTANTIAL SHELTER. IF NO SHELTER IS AVAILABLE...LIE FLAT IN THE
NEAREST DITCH OR OTHER LOW SPOT AND COVER YOUR HEAD WITH YOUR HANDS.
